摘要

船舶的工作环境十分复杂,纵向运动参数辨识可以保证船舶的正常航行,避免意外事故的发生。针对当前船舶纵向运动参数辨识方法存在难以找到全局最优值、参数搜索精度低等不足,设计了基于改进蚁群算法的船舶纵向运动参数辨识方法。首先对船舶纵向运动特点进行分析,将船舶纵向运动参数辨识看作是一个非线性优化问题,然后结合船舶纵向运动参数初始化蚁群种群,并通过模拟蚁群的搜索食物机制对船舶纵向运动参数最优解进行查找,当达到最大迭代次数时,得到了最优船舶纵向运动参数,最后对船舶纵向运动参数辨识方法的性能进行测试,改进蚁群算法可以得到高精度的船舶纵向运动参数辨识结果,船舶纵向运动参数辨识误差控制在有效范围内,验证了本文方法的有效性,并与其他船舶纵向运动参数辨识方法进行对比测试,本文方法的船舶纵向运动参数辨识更优,验证了本文方法的优越性。

  • 出版日期2019
  • 单位三门峡职业技术学院